bpa wrote: 
> Stuttering would imply a network problem. The URLs will either work or
> not work.
> 
> For non UK mysb.com URLs will be MP3 shoutcast URLs (e.g. 
> http://open.live.bbc.co.uk/mediaselector/5/select/mediaset/http-icy-mp3-a/format/pls/vpid/bbc_radio_fourfm.pls
> ) which the BBC have as a "backup" service to their preferred formats of
> HLS and DASH. BBC hope to discontinue the MP3 streams at some point.  It
> is possible there is capacity problems with BBC servers.
> 
> I'm not sure why you are messing about with different mysb servers.   If
> the URLs work and you are outside the UK then you are playing the right
> URL  - once connected the stream goes directly from BBC server to the
> player - mysb.com server is not involved - it is only an intermediary
> when starting the stream.
